Output 22c4176989ce2f26124150f655953a2785d4983aa9575573f3894154f5a4bf33:3

value
2078603
script pubkey
OP_0 OP_PUSHBYTES_20 76343e77bafd02b8304af4ede3881ae34e20b333
address
bc1qwc6ruaa6l5ptsvz27nk78zq6ud8zpven80m8u6
transaction
22c4176989ce2f26124150f655953a2785d4983aa9575573f3894154f5a4bf33